我在Windows上开发iOS应用程序有哪些选择?

时间:2012-04-19 21:49:07

标签: objective-c ios windows

我可以用HTML / CSS / JavaScript编写应用程序并使用类似phoneGap的东西,但推荐这种技术吗?在Objective-C中编写应用程序不是更好吗?

3 个答案:

答案 0 :(得分:3)

对于原生应用[目标C]我在真机和虚拟机上试过Hackintosh

是可能的,但对于苹果来说是非法的,而且有时你会撞到一些墙壁很困难。这需要一些时间来解决。

最简单的选择是购买二手mac [400美元起?对于台式机或更少的旧笔记本电脑],并从那里开始,

因为您的应用开发涉及很多签名。根据您的经验,最好让它们为您“自动化”。

所以即使在HTML + JS [手机间隙等]上开发你的应用程序,作为包装器你需要处理xco​​de和objC

祝你好运!

答案 1 :(得分:0)

如果你想做一个应用程序,而不只是建立一个可以通过浏览器访问的网站,你最好的选择是使用像Adobe Flash Builder或Delphi Prism这样的产品,它允许你在十字架上编码平台方式,但编译成本机ios字节码。我认为这种方法的一个大问题是对手机硬件(如GPS等)的本机访问,以及调试。因为没有一个好的模拟器可以用来测试。

http://tv.adobe.com/watch/adc-presents/build-ios-applications-using-flex-and-flash-builder-45/

http://www.embarcadero.com/rad-in-action/iphone

答案 2 :(得分:0)

电话差距不如Objective-C的原因是因为它没有原生外观。如果这对你没关系,那么phonegap应该没问题。

如果您决定不关心原生外观,那么您可以在Windows机器上构建手机间隙应用程序,然后通过this等网站进行编译。当我使用phonegap进行iOS开发时,在使用Xcode进行编译时出现了一些错误,否则在编译时就没有了,所以你可能不得不在mac上做一些调试。